As a priests quorum adviser, I should be able to list the members of the quorum. I must be missing something because reports are not available. I can manually make a name list, but the point is to find the ones I might not be tracking, or to send a message to the current quorum members.
There are other reports that are useful, but the missing function is the issue.

There isn't a 'role' built into system for YW/YM adviser - so when the new design removed the 'organization' section (where it used to have 'leadership' and 'organization') the only place left to find lists like this is in LCR which doesn't have a role built for advisers (I take that back, there is a role for YW Adviser for Personal Progress, just not for LCR).
The new beta now has a message that those of us in these positions are to ask for the data from someone who has the access. So get ready for a print-out to carry around in your wallet - because saving the data online is against policy, printing the report with the potential of leaving it laying around somewhere isn't against policy at this point, so there ya go.
